since I have hundreds (if not thousands) of source codes - what sources do you want ?!? Only Assembler (*.SRC, *.M65, *.ASM, etc.) - or also other languages, like C, Forth, Pascal, Action, Quick, Pilot, Logo, Lisp, ... ???

Most of these sources were taken from magazines, like Antic, Analog, Compute!, Atari magazin, etc. And err, most of these sources are not commented in any way... -Andreas Magenheimer.
